Kisii county governor James Ongwae has challenged Kisii county youths not to demonstrate in the streets when they lament over certain issues in the county but to meet him for them to work together in finding the solution.
This comes after a week when Kisii county youths threatened to demonstrate to the county government offices lamenting for how contracts are given to other people leaving them behind.
According to Ongwae, it is not healthy for the youths to demonstrate in the streets but to meet to share and talk over what they need from the county government.
Speaking in Kisii town, Ongwae challenged youths to distance themselves from frequent demonstration against the county government.
“Come to my office if something has gone wrong instead of demonstrating in the streets we are all human being if your bring your demands a solution will be found,” said Ongwae.
Ongwae promised to do more development in his county as one way of fulfilling his pledges during the 2013 campaign.
